Understanding what Proverbs 1:10 really means
Proverbs 1:10 offers a poignant reminder of the dangers of yielding to the allure of sinful behavior. It is a verse that speaks directly to the heart, urging us to be cautious and discerning in the face of temptation. The use of the term “My son” in the verse conveys a sense of personal care and concern, akin to a parent guiding their child. This intimate address underscores the importance of the message being imparted, emphasizing the need for wisdom and prudence in our choices.
When the verse warns against being enticed by sinners, it paints a vivid picture of the seductive nature of temptation. The word “entice” carries with it the idea of being lured or drawn in, often appealing to our desires and weaknesses. In this context, the directive to “not consent” serves as a firm exhortation to resist such enticements, highlighting the significance of personal agency and moral integrity in the face of moral dilemmas.
Drawing parallels from other biblical passages, such as 1 Corinthians 15:33 and James 1:14-15, we see a consistent theme of the influence of company and the progression of temptation leading to sin. These verses further underscore the importance of surrounding ourselves with positive influences and being vigilant against the subtle traps of wrongdoing. Psalm 1:1 reinforces the idea of avoiding the paths of the wicked, emphasizing the blessings that come from steering clear of sinful associations.
